When Would You Need to Add a Category?
If you already hold a learner permit or full licence in one category (e.g. Category B for cars) and want to learn to drive a different type of vehicle, you need to add that category to your permit.
Common scenarios:
- Car licence holder wanting to ride a motorcycle (Category A)
- Car licence holder wanting to drive a truck (Category C)
- Car licence holder wanting to drive a bus (Category D)
Requirements
- Pass the relevant theory test — You need to pass the theory test for the new category
- Meet medical requirements — Categories C and D require a medical report
- Visit an NDLS centre with your current licence/permit, theory test certificate, and ID
- Fee: €35
Note: If you hold an EU/EEA driving licence in another category and want to add a Category BE, C, D, or bus/truck learner permit, there is a specific process. See the NDLS guide for EU/EEA licence holders.
Category Overview
- AM — Moped
- A1 — Motorcycle up to 125cc
- A2 — Motorcycle up to 35kW
- A — Motorcycle (unrestricted)
- B — Car
- BE — Car with trailer
- C1 — Truck (3,500kg-7,500kg)
- C — Truck (over 3,500kg)
- D1 — Minibus (up to 16 passengers)
- D — Bus (more than 8 passengers)
